What is a Salesforce VP?

Salesforce VPs, or Vice Presidents at Salesforce, are senior executives responsible for leading specific departments or business units within the company. They oversee strategic planning, team management, and drive the execution of initiatives to achieve business goals. Salesforce VPs often collaborate across teams, manage budgets, and play a key role in shaping the company's direction. Their responsibilities may vary depending on the specific division, such as sales, marketing, product, or customer success.

What are some common challenges faced by a Salesforce VP when leading digital transformation initiatives?

A Salesforce VP often encounters challenges such as aligning diverse stakeholder expectations, ensuring user adoption of new Salesforce solutions, and integrating Salesforce with legacy systems. Balancing strategic vision with day-to-day operational needs while keeping teams motivated and adequately resourced is also crucial. Successful Salesforce VPs proactively address these challenges by fostering cross-functional collaboration, investing in continuous training, and maintaining clear communication across all levels of the organization.

Job description

So,ย what'sย the role all about?ย 

The Vice President of Customer Success for theย Strategicย Segment is a senior leadership position responsible for overseeing the success of our largest customers, whoย representย hundreds of millions of dollars in revenue and include some of the world's most recognizable brands. The VP will lead a team of Technical Account Managers and Customer Success professionals,ย drivingย outstanding business outcomes and strengthening long-term relationships.ย 

This role requires a proven leader who can balance strategic oversight with operational excellence,ย leveragingย cross-functional collaboration to deliver exceptional value. The ideal candidate will excel in building high-performance teams, fostering innovation, andย maintainingย alignment with organizational goals.ย 

How will you make an impact?ย 

  • Strategic Leadership:ย Define and execute the vision for customer success within the Strategic Segment, ensuring alignment with company-wideย objectivesย and business priorities.ย 
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ration:ย Partner effectively with Sales, Services, Product, and R&D teams toย deliver onย customer outcomes and drive innovation.ย 
  • Team Development:ย Build, mentor, and inspire a high-performing, customer-focused team. Foster a culture of accountability, innovation, and engagement.ย 
  • Customer Success Metrics:ย Maintainย and improve key performance indicators, including:ย 
  • Net Promoter Score (NPS)ย 
  • Transactional Customer Satisfaction (CSAT)ย 
  • Customer Retentionย 
  • Reference abilityย 
  • Account P&Lย 
  • Achievement of customer business objectivesย 
  • Customer health scoresย 
  • Support for upsell, cross-sell, and renewal effortsย 
  • Process Improvement:ย Identifyย and implement scalable frameworks, processes, and technology enhancements to improve team efficiency and customer outcomes.ย 
  • Customer Advocacy:ย Serve as an executive point of contact for strategic accounts, ensuring satisfaction and acting as a trusted advisor.ย 
  • Performance Management:ย Conduct regular one-on-one meetings with direct reports, track progress against goals, and provide coaching and feedback to support growth.ย 

Financial Accountability:ย 

  • Own the P&L for the Strategic Segment, managing staffing costs, travel expenses, and other budgetary considerations.ย 
  • Oversee billing practices and ensure compliance with invoicing protocols.ย 
  • Approve credits or adjustments as needed toย maintainย customer satisfaction while upholding financial integrity.ย
